The PPF account has a lock-in period of 15 years, which implies that an employee is not eligible to withdraw the amount in his PPF account before the said time period; Investors can make only upto 12 deposits a year in one PPF account and not more; Employees can contribute no more than Rs.1.5 Lakh to a PPF account in one …

WebMar 7, 2024 · Finally, one of the biggest drawbacks to PPF is the all too common yellowing over time. While some manufacturers have found solutions that delay this process by longer than others, there are plenty of PPF brands on the market that yellow after just a few years after exposure to the sun.
